Buzzing device tested for stubborn sinus pain
NCT ID NCT05479604
Summary
This study tested whether a handheld device called SinuSonic could reduce facial pain and pressure from sinus headaches. The device combines gentle vibration with breathing pressure. Researchers compared it to a fake device in a small group of adults with chronic facial pain.
